  4. It is good enough to be addressed. It has to be submitted for the Variety Plus service, and when it is returned to you it should be in a new scratch free holder. It wouldn't hurt to give NGC a call and explain to them the issues. They are very nice and understanding and will help guide you to what exactly you should do. Although they are busy, I think you will be surprised at the personal attention you will get. Good Luck!
